- MISCELLANEOUS tracts, late 17th cent., viz:- A. Draft, in a late 17th cent. hand, of a moral treatise in the form of Maxims and Reflections; written in the first person and addressed, apparently, to a nobleman. Imperf. Beg. "Many have been the Advises given & many y^e Books written to assist Man in the prosecuting the great design of becoming great & Perfect." f. 1. B.
